Course content |
1) Health and disease. The bio-psycho-social-spiritual approach in healthcare. 2) Basics of epidemiology and hygiene. 3) Quality of life and its evaluation. Healthy life style. 4) The documents Health 21 and Health 2020. 5) The healthcare-social aspects of health and disease in children. 6) The healthcare-social aspects of health and disease in adults. 7) The healthcare-social aspects of health and disease in the elderly. 8) The health care-social aspects in individuals manifesting sociopathic phenomena. 9) Social work in healthcare. 10) The ethical aspects of social work in healthcare.

Learning outcomes |
The course aims to introduce students to the social aspects of health and disease at the individual stages of human life, with quality of life and healthy life style. The student acquires an awareness of the healthcare system and position of social worker in healthcare.
The student will know the diseases occurring most frequently in the course of life with their symptoms, prevention and social consequences. The student will acquire basic knowledge of epidemiology and hygiene. She will learn to propose suitable solutions to social situations in connection to the clients state of health including preventive measures. The student will acquire basic orientation in the healthcare system and position of social worker in healthcare. |
